About Course

Young professionals are nurtured and developed in the Bachelor of Business Administration (BBA) programme in Rural Management. The program aims to prepare students to become competent entrepreneurs and entrepreneurs by further developing their skills, knowledge, skills, and attitudes in the field of effective rural management and development.

The BBA Rural Management is a three-year degree. The goal of the BBA Rural Management program is to prepare students for a successful entrepreneurial career in the rural market. Prepare students to become responsible and active members of society.

Why study BBA Rural Management?

Students in BBA rural management get a great opportunity to learn many skills and also have great career opportunities. Here are some of them:

(I). Students of rural management need to learn more about rural development, modern agriculture, resource management, society and the environment. What makes it different from the city?

(ii) A course in BBA Rural Management will prepare you to assist rural communities with issues such as unemployment, poverty, inadequate infrastructure, and lack of other basic services.

(iii).  With a BBA in Rural Management, you can work for governments, non-profits, international development organizations, agribusinesses, microfinance institutions, or consultants specializing in rural development.

(iv).  In BBA Management, students learn to start their businesses and gain the skills needed to build a business for the country market. They can choose to start a business in agricultural land, country tourism, rural marketing, and more.

(v). BBA Rural Management will offer a holistic approach encompassing business and the rural environment. You will study management, supply chain management and problems faced by people in rural areas.

(vi). If you want to make a positive change, studying rural management can allow you to work on social problems and improve the lives of rural people, you can also solve the problem of rural people.

Job & Placements

Individuals with a Bachelor of Business Administration (BBA) in Rural Development acquire knowledge and abilities in rural development, community engagement, and rural business management. Some relevant job profiles include the following:

Job Profile

Job Profile Job Description
Manager of Community Development You would collaborate closely with local communities in this position to support their growth and well-being. To address social issues, implement sustainable programs, and empower communities through initiatives like skill development, capacity building, and income generation, you would collaborate with community leaders, NGOs, and government agencies.
Social Business person In the field of rural development, you would work as a social entrepreneur to invent and run innovative businesses that have a positive social impact in rural areas. Agribusiness, rural tourism, handicrafts, renewable energy, and microfinance are all possible examples of this. Your objective would be to socially and economically improve rural communities by combining entrepreneurial principles with social objectives.
Analyst in Policy You would be a policy analyst with a focus on rural development if you were to look at current policies, regulations, and programs to look for holes and make suggestions for changing them. You would research, evaluate how policies affect rural communities, and contribute to the creation of efficient policies that address issues with rural development and encourage sustainable growth.
Regional Marketing Manager Promoting and selling products or services specifically designed for rural markets is part of this job. To reach rural populations, you would conduct research on consumer behaviour, develop marketing plans, and carry out campaigns. You might work for businesses that specialize in agriculture, microfinance, fast-moving consumer goods, or other industries that serve customers in rural areas.
Manager of a non-profit program You could be a programme manager for rural development non-profit organisations. The manager will be handling rural management projects, budgets related to projects, companies in jail, and what the rural communities need. They also require skills like leadership, project management, communication skills, and more.
Sourcing Manager You will be responsible for project sourcing including supplier selection, contract negotiation, and supplier management. You ensure the timely delivery of the goods, services necessary for the project implementation.

Career/Scope

India has always been known as a country that depends on farming. Since most of the country's people live in rural areas, the rural part of the country needs to be put together because it currently requires proper management. It is important to keep an eye on the rural parts of the country while the big towns are being built. If not, there will be a big gap between the urban and rural areas.

The Indian government has already put out several policies and bills to help rural areas and help them grow. The Five Year Plans and the Kisan Vikas Policy are both parts of the effort to help the rural sector.
